A pollution-free production device for high-quality vegetable oil and method for producing vegetable oil
A production device and vegetable oil technology, applied in the direction of fat oil/fat production, fat generation, fat oil/fat refining, etc., can solve the problems of solvent residual health, high pressure requirements, health threats, etc., achieve low manufacturing cost, reduce production cost, The effect of simple process

Embodiment 1
[0030] A method for producing vegetable oil utilizing the pollution-free production device of above-mentioned high-quality vegetable oil, comprising the steps:
[0031] 1) Dry and pulverize the gardenia fruit to obtain the gardenia fruit powder, first open the tank cover, add the gardenia fruit powder into the high-pressure tank to 1 / 2 of the volume of the high-pressure tank, seal the tank cover tightly, and then open the liquid inlet valve, Add absolute ethanol to the high-pressure tank to 2 / 3 of the volume of the high-pressure tank, and close the liquid inlet valve;
